Eligibility and Documentation Requirements
Securing approval typically hinges on demonstrating a stable income stream and a manageable level of existing debt. Lenders will require standard identification, proof of residence, and detailed financial statements. Applicants should be prepared to provide recent pay slips or business revenue records to verify their ability to repay the requested amount, which directly influences the loan Curaçao interest rate offered.
Valid government-issued photo ID
Proof of residential address
Recent income statements or pay slips
Credit history report
Bank statements for the past three months
Interest Rates and Repayment Terms
The cost of borrowing varies significantly based on the type of loan and the applicant’s credit profile. Secured loans, backed by assets such as real estate, usually carry lower rates compared to unsecured personal lines of credit. Borrowers must carefully review the annual percentage rate (APR) to accurately compare loan Curaçao options and avoid unexpected fees.
